About Jacques Keyser
Recent properties by Jacques Keyser
Listed on 23 Feb 2025
Listed on 23 Feb 2025
Listed on 23 Feb 2025
Listed on 19 Feb 2025
Listed on 14 Feb 2025
Listed on 13 Feb 2025
Listed on 13 Feb 2025
Listed on 10 Feb 2025
Listed on 06 Feb 2025
Listed on 03 Feb 2025